The final price for a new gas fireplace depends on a few moving parts. First, you have to consider whether you are installing a unit into an existing chimney or creating a new opening in a wall, which adds labor. The type of venting required and the current proximity of your gas lines also play a big role in the complexity of the install. Aesthetic choices, like premium stone surrounds or remote-controlled flame features, will adjust the total as well.

Many people think about fireplaces only in the cold, but summer is actually a great time to schedule an installation. Since demand is lower, you can often get your project finished without the long wait times seen during the peak winter months, making sure you are ready before the first frost arrives.

With proper installation and regular maintenance, a gas fireplace insert can last for 15 to 20 years or even longer. Professional servicing in Murfreesboro is key to ensuring its efficiency and longevity. This includes checking the burner, pilot light, and venting system for optimal performance and safety.
